Pas de la Casa

The high, hard-partying border town of Grandvalira, sitting up around 2100 m on the French frontier with duty-free shops on every corner and the snowiest, most exposed skiing in the area. It's loud, late and unpretentious — the base for people who want altitude and nightlife over village charm.
